These results raise the question- Are systems like Mechanical Turk productive or just plain exploitative?
Users are often paid well below minimum wage. The extent of what they are creating, developing or endorsing is never made certain.
For these reasons it can be argued that this current coordination is an “exploitation of ignorance” and “violation of (users’) autonomy” (Zittrain 2009).
Even so, there is no denying that the concept of online ‘crowd sourcing’ provides positive possibilities for advancement.
When explorer Steve Fossett disappeared in 2007, GoogleEarth and Amazon’s Mechanical Turk joined forces to aid search efforts with an “army of online volunteers” (Friess 2007).
The notion of Mechanical Turk is in its infant stages. My hope is that it is still in the process of deciphering right from wrong.
It has the potential to be a well behaved, beneficial and productive member of techno-ciety.
